On How to Add SALT: ‘PLAYGORA’—A Real-World Case Study and Experimentation (Out of the Lab)

Abstract: This contribution presents a real-world case study and experimentation based on the Serendipity, Ambiguity, Laterality and Tangibility (SALT) conceptual architecture. We present early-stage design engineering processes (DEP) coupled with assisted human-machine creativity and directed towards research Out of the Lab in which we engaged public participation during a nine-day public international design event in The Netherlands.
